Tigers Top Yankees 10-6 In Game With 3 Bench-Clearers, 8 Ejections
Five players were ejected, along with both managers and the Yankees' bench coach.

And then it looked like members of the team turned on each other.
The benches cleared for the third time after Tigers pitcher Alex Wilson hit Yankees third baseman Todd Frazier.
Just as you thought tempers had calmed, Yankees reliever Dellin Betances hit Tigers catcher James McCann in the head and was also thrown out of the game.
